PAN AMERICAN ENERGY SELECTS KEY CONTRACTORS TO SUPPORT PLANNED WINTER DRILL PROGRAM AT THE THARSIS projeCT, NORTHWEST TERRITORIES
Pan American Energy Corp. has selected the primary contractors to support execution of the company's winter field operations.
Critical Discoveries has been engaged to provide the drill equipment and crew for the planned diamond drill program, Heli-Fix has been engaged to provide fixed-wing aircraft and helicopter support for mobilization and field logistics, and Discovery Mining Services has been engaged to provide camp services and expediting support.
The Tharsis project covers the Squalus Lake alkaline complex (SLAC), a Proterozoic, multiphase alkaline intrusive complex where exploration to date has focused on evaluating carbonatite-related exploration targets for rare earth elements (REE) and niobium (Nb). The project has been advanced through geological mapping, high-resolution unmanned aerial vehicle magnetic surveying (UAV magnetics) and sampling programs, together with refinement of the project-scale exploration model. The planned winter drill program is intended to provide the first direct subsurface test of a principal intrusive centre interpreted from geophysics, and to evaluate whether magnetic signatures correlate with carbonatite bodies and potential associated REE and Nb mineralization at depth.

About Pan American Energy Corp.
Pan American Energy is an exploration stage company engaged principally in the acquisition, exploration and development of mineral properties containing battery and critical metals in North America.
The company has executed an option agreement in Canada with Magabra Resources pursuant to which it has acquired a 75-per-cent interest in the Big Mack lithium project, 80 kilometres north of Kenora, Ont., with the right to earn an additional 15 per cent for a total 90-per-cent interest, in addition to other projects.
